Alpharetta, Georgia vs. Port Washington, New York

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Port Washington, New York is 55.2% more expensive than Alpharetta, Georgia.

You would need a salary of $116,390 in Port Washington, New York to maintain the standard of living you have in Alpharetta, Georgia.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Port Washington, New York is more expensive than Alpharetta, Georgia
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
